Signs That You Need a Replacement
Before starting a hinge replacement task, it is vital to determine the signs that recommend a replacement is necessary. The following list highlights the most common indicators:
Difficulty Opening/Closing the Window: If you notice resistance or tightness when running the window, this might indicate a problem with the hinges.Visible Damage: Cracks, bends, or corrosion on the hinge itself are clear indicators that a replacement is required.Loose Connection: If the hinge wobbles or feels removed from the frame, it is likely time for a replacement.Sagging Window: A Window Hinge Replacement that does not align properly or seems hanging unevenly can indicate a hinge failure.Increased Noise: Unusual sounds when running the window can recommend that hinges are degrading.Step-by-Step Guide to Replacing Broken Window Hinges
If you've figured out that your window hinges requirement changing, here's a detailed guide to assist you through the process:
Tools and Materials NeededReplacement hingesPhillips screwdriver or a drillFlathead screwdriverMeasuring tapeLevelSafety gogglesLube (optional)Steps to Replace the Hinges
Examine the Situation: Evaluate the hinges to comprehend how they are attached. The majority of are secured by screws, which might either show up or covered.
Get rid of the Window Hinge Replacement Specialist: If essential, carefully take the window out of the frame to deal with it comfortably. Usage caution to avoid any damage.
Unscrew the Old Hinges: Using a screwdriver or drill, remove the screws holding the hinges in location. Pay very close attention to how many screws and the position of every one, as this will assist in the installation of the brand-new hinges.
Inspect the Frame: Before setting up the brand-new hinges, examine the window frame for any damage. Repair any issues to make sure appropriate positioning before reinstallation.
Install the New Hinges: Align the brand-new hinges with the holes in the frame. Protect them by inserting and tightening the screws. It's vital to guarantee that they are straight and level.
Reattach the Window: Carefully position the window back into the frame and make sure that it is effectively seated.
Evaluate the Functionality: Open and close the window numerous times to make certain it operates efficiently. If needed, make changes to make sure ideal function.
Lube: If relevant, apply a lube to the new hinges to facilitate smooth operation and avoid future wear.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)1. How do I know which hinges to purchase?Measure the existing hinges carefully, noting their length, width, and type. Match these specs with retail choices to ensure compatibility.2. Can I replace hinges myself, or should I work with a professional?Numerous homeowners can replace hinges themselves, specifically if they follow a guide. Nevertheless, if you're unpleasant with DIY projects or the window is large and heavy, employing a professional may be smart.3. Just how much does it cost to replace window hinges?Expenses can differ based upon the kind of hinges and labor charges. Usually, the variety for products is roughly ₤ 10 to ₤ 50 per hinge, while labor may range from ₤ 50 to ₤ 100 per hour.4. Is it common for window hinges to break?Yes, window hinge failure is reasonably common due to elements such as weather condition, age, and regular use. Regular maintenance can assist extend the life-span of hinges.5. What if I see other window problems while replacing hinges?Attend to any other issues immediately, such as fractures in the glass or damage to the frame. Prompt repairs can prevent further degeneration and make sure the longevity of your windows.
